Hermès Evelyne 101: History, Sizes & Prices
The Hermès Evelyne boasts a rich history. Created in the 1970s, it was initially designed for practicality, reflecting Hermès’ equestrian heritage. Over the years, it has evolved, maintaining its core design while embracing various sizes and materials. Beyond the TPM, the Evelyne is available in PM (Petit Modèle), MM (Moyen Modèle), and GM (Grand Modèle), each offering a different carrying capacity. The price point naturally increases with size, reflecting the increased amount of leather and craftsmanship involved.
The pricing of Hermès bags, including the Evelyne, is notoriously complex. It's not simply a matter of a fixed price list. Several factors influence the final cost, including:
* Leather Type: The type of leather used significantly impacts the price. Exquisite and rare leathers like crocodile or alligator command significantly higher prices than more common leathers like Clemence, Togo, or Swift. The specific characteristics of the leather, such as its grain and color, also play a role.
* Hardware: The hardware, typically palladium or gold-plated, contributes to the overall cost. Gold hardware generally commands a higher price than palladium.
* Color: Certain colors, particularly those considered more classic or versatile (like black, brown, or natural), may hold their value better than more vibrant or seasonal shades. Limited-edition colors can also significantly increase the price.
